WebThe standards, which also contain health and hygiene obligations for food handlers, aim to lower the incidence of food-borne illness. Charity and community groups, temporary events and home-based businesses are exempt from some of the requirements in the food safety standards. WebAs an introduction to food hygiene and safety, show the Food Standard Agency’s Bacteria Bites Business video which demonstrates the importance of good food hygiene, focusing on the 4 Cs (Cleaning, Cooking, Chilling and Cross-contamination). Food poisoning can be caused by bacterial, physical or chemical contamination of food and equipment. WebBiological safety. Biological hazards include bacteria, viruses, parasites, prions, biotoxins. Some of these hazards have posed serious risks to public health, such as Salmonella EN •••, Listeria monocytogenes, biotoxins in live molluscs or BSE EN •••. Exposure of consumers to those through food should thus be prevented.
